So, I had two discus, and for about ten days they had my 55 to themselves. I added 5 more discus, and rearranged decor, but still, the two tank veterans are bullying the new arrivals. Are there any ways I could stop or help this without dividing the tank? I also have access to lots of tank safe rocks if theres anything I can do with them.

Def change the decor around in the tank. I would net out all the fish into a bucket while doing this, put the new fish into the tank and let them settle in for 15 minutes. Then add the old fish in last. Hopefully that will reset the dominance chain.
 
It'll take a couple of weeks for the new guys to take thier place in the dominance chain. Almost all new discus that are introduced into a tank that has discus in it already get bullied. I have one thats 6 1/2 and was the dominant male of my tank. When I introduced a new 5 1/2 he was obviously bullied till about 2 weeks after he was in the tank. Now the smaller one is the dominant fish in the tank......
